🙂A single person spends $927 per month in Tashkent vs $2,370 in Houma, LA, rent included.
🙂A couple spends around $1,438 per month in Tashkent vs $3,423 in Houma, LA, rent included.
🙂A family of three spends $1,949 per month in Tashkent vs $4,477 in Houma, LA, rent included.
🙂Tashkent is about 61% cheaper than Houma, LA, driven mainly by Groceries & Markets.
📊Tashkent sits 31% below the global median, while Houma, LA is 76% above – they fall on opposite sides of the world average.

Cost Breakdown
🏠A central one-bedroom costs $644 in Tashkent versus $1,017 in Houma, LA. Rent is usually the largest line item in a monthly budget, so the gap here sets the tone for the overall comparison.
💰Salaries run about 556% higher in Houma, LA, which partly offsets the higher cost of living there. Purchasing power depends on which expenses matter most to you.
🛒A mid-range dinner for two costs $32 in Tashkent versus $49 in Houma, LA. Monthly groceries follow the same trend: $164 vs $348 – making Tashkent the more affordable choice for daily food spending.

Tashkent vs Houma, LA: Cost of Living - Frequently Asked Questions
Is Houma, LA cheaper than Tashkent?
Yes – Houma, LA is pricier by about 156%, and the gap shows up most in Groceries & Markets. It's not just housing either; the difference applies across most spending categories.
What income do you need for each city?
For a comfortable life, plan on about $1,391 per month in Tashkent and $3,555 in Houma, LA. That covers rent, food, utilities, transport, and enough left over to feel settled – not just surviving.
Which city has lower housing costs?
Rent is clearly cheaper in Tashkent, especially for central apartments. Housing is actually the single biggest factor behind the overall cost gap between these two cities.
What are total monthly expenses in Tashkent vs Houma, LA?
Monthly expenses with rent come to $927 in Tashkent and $2,370 in Houma, LA. The difference isn't just one category – it shows up across housing, food, transport, and services.
Which city has cheaper kindergarten?
Kindergarten costs $295 per month in Tashkent and $1,288 in Houma, LA. For families with young kids, this one expense can tip the scales when choosing between the two cities.
Is $1,000 a realistic budget for Tashkent or Houma, LA?
A $1,000 monthly budget goes further in Tashkent, where all-in costs run around $927, than in Houma, LA at $2,370. In Tashkent it covers expenses comfortably, while in Houma, LA it requires careful planning or may not stretch far enough.
